Main Types of German Student Visas
Germany Student Visa 2026 consists primarily of three types based on the stage of admission and further studies.
Firstly, there is the Student Applicant Visa, issued to students who have yet to receive confirmation from universities or results of entrance exams in Germany.
Secondly, there is the Student Visa, granted to students admitted into universities in Germany by confirming their admission from one of those universities. It is the most popular visa type among Indian students applying to Germany.
Thirdly, there is Language Course Visa, meant for students enrolled in German language courses prior to higher education programs.
It is essential to choose the proper visa category since later on, documentation will not change or be convertible.

What Is the Germany Blocked Account Requirement in 2026?
Among the most important changes introduced in the Germany student visa 2026 procedure is a new blocked account amount.
As per student visa rules and information from blocked account providers, foreign students have to demonstrate an approximate amount of €11,904 annually, equivalent to €992 monthly for covering living costs.
A blocked account refers to a bank account, which is created by students before they travel to Germany and deposit the necessary money on it.
When students arrive in Germany, the funds on their blocked accounts are gradually transferred in monthly payments.
Why the Blocked Account Is So Important
Blocked accounts play an extremely vital role for Indian students applying for a visa since their acceptance largely relies on financial proof.
There have been some increases in this amount during recent years, mostly owing to the rising cost of living in Germany.
Most students set up these blocked accounts from companies like Expatrio, Fintiba, or Deutsche Bank, which offer necessary confirmation certificates during the visa appointment process.
Germany Student Visa Fees for Indians in 2026
The official German national student visa fee for Indian applicants remains approximately €75. In addition to this, students applying through VFS centres may also need to pay service charges and optional handling fees depending on the city and services selected.
Other major expenses often include:
- Blocked account setup charges
- International money transfer fees
- Travel insurance
- Health insurance
- APS certificate charges
- Document translation and courier costs
For many students, the total pre-departure visa-related expense becomes significantly higher than just the visa fee itself.
What Is the APS Certificate and Why Does It Matter?
Now, Indian students need to have an APS certificate before applying for a German student visa.
The APS is responsible for verifying academic documents of Indian origin and assisting German officials in validating educational qualifications.
In the absence of the APS, Indian candidates find it very difficult to go ahead with the visa application process.
The APS has emerged as one of the most crucial processes for Indian students desirous of higher education in Germany.
How Long Does the Visa Process Take?
The time required for processing visa applications depends on whether the application is made during peak season or off-season.
Processing time can range anywhere from 15 days to 8 weeks, depending on when the university’s intake period begins and how long the process of document verification takes.
Students should ideally start preparing for their visa applications two or three months in advance of their expected travel dates.
Can Students Work While Studying?
Yes. Foreign students in Germany have been permitted to work alongside their studies under certain regulations.
Under present regulations, students have the permission to work a certain amount of full or half days every year without needing further permissions.
Part-time work assists in coping with living costs, particularly when one is residing in expensive cities like Munich and Frankfurt.
But foreign students are still supposed to provide sufficient proof of finances through other means.
